Generally, it requires fewer steps, and cheap raw materials. 3144-09-0, name is Methylsulfonamide, A new synthetic method of this compound is introduced below.
A solution of Boc20 (41.2 g, 189.2 mmol) in DCM (200 mL) was added dropwise to a stirred suspension of methane sulfonamide (15.0 g, 157.7 mmol), Et3N (23.6 mL, 173.5 mmol) and DMAP (1.9 g, 15.8 mmol) in DCM (200 mL). The resulting suspension was stirred for 3 h at room temperature and concentrated under vacuum. The resulting residue was diluted with EtOAc (300 mL) and acidified with 1 N HCI (200 mL). The organic layer was washed with water followed by brine, dried over Na2S04 and concentrated under reduced pressure to obtain a crude mixture, which was triturated with 10% EtOAc in petroleum ether to obtain B1 as a white solid (25.0 g, 81 %). Rf: 0.6 (50% EtOAc in petroleum ether). LCMS m/z = 194.3 (M – H). 1H NMR (400 MHz, CDCI3): delta 1.44 (s, 9H), 3.19 (s, 3H), 7.19 (s, 1 H).
